>>7621707>Virtua Fighter rescued SEGA from debtEarly 3rd party Sega was crazy. In 2004 they released NFL2K5 at a $19.99 (USD) for the Xbox OG and PS2, while it's competitor Madden 2005 sold at the typical $59.99 (USD) Price tag. Sega/ Visual Concepts selling this game at a $20.00 price tag upon release was bonkers.
>>7622648GameSpot article from 2004: https://www.gamespot.com/articles/espn-nfl-2k5-officially-1999/1100-6100505/> The price drop marks an aggressive move by ESPN NFL 2K5's publisher to win new football fans in the Madden NFL-dominated market. It also comes just days after Sega announced it had signed a deal with Take-Two Interactive to co-distribute the entire line of ESPN games, which it formerly published solo. However, since the agreement was technically between Sega and Global Star Software, Take-Two's budget game subsidiary, rumors of a price drop for the game were already widespread.>The "E" for Everyone-rated ESPN NFL 2K5 will be released on August 24 for the Xbox and PlayStation 2. For more information, read the brand-spanking-new preview of the game by GameSpot's own Bob Colayco.Sega releasing NFL2k5 months earlier than madden 2005, at only a $20.00 price point was something that probably set off some alarm bells at EA. GameSpot even ranked NFK2k5 a 9.2 for the Xbox version, while they scored madden a 9.0 for the same console. Still calling Madden superb. ESPN NFL2K5 was ranked as one of the best sports games of that year, People still think it's one of the best sports games of all time.

Like, some kind of Space Channel 5 engine shit or something?Sega really had nothing to do with that game, except for publish it in Japan. Sega had some cross publishing deal with THQ, where THq would publish some of Sega's games in the NA market, while Sega published some of THQ's in japan. Image related is one of my favorite GBA games. It was developed by Sega, but published by THQ.
